People with pacemakers should

12.

consult their physician(s) before

use. Electromagnetic fields in close

proximity to heart pacemaker could

cause pacemaker interference or

pacemaker failure. In addition,

people with pacemakers should:

• Avoid operating alone.

• Do not use with power switch locked

on.

• Properly maintain and inspect to

avoid electrical shock.

• Any power cord must be properly

grounded. Ground Fault Circuit

Interrupter (GFCI) should also be

implemented – it prevents sustained

electrical shock.

14.

Prevent eye

injury and

burns. Wearing

and using

ANSI-approved

personal safety clothing and safety

devices reduce the risk for injury.

Wear ANSI-approved safety impact

eye goggles underneath welding

eye protection featuring at least a

Number 10 shade lens rating.
Leather leggings, fire resistant

shoes or boots should be worn

when using this product. Do not

wear pants with cuffs, shirts with

open pockets, or any clothing that

can catch and hold molten metal or

sparks.

Keep clothing free of grease,

oil, solvents, or any flammable

substances. Wear dry, insulating

gloves and protective clothing.
Wear an approved head covering

to protect the head and neck. Use

aprons, cape, sleeves, shoulder

covers, and bibs designed and

approved for welding and cut ting

procedures.
When welding/cutting overhead

or in confined spaces, wear flame

resistant ear plugs or ear muffs to

keep sparks out of ears.

15.

Prevent accidental fires.

Remove any combustible

material from the work

area.

When possible, move the work to a

16.

location well away from combustible

materials.

If relocation is not pos-

sible, protect the combustibles with a

cover made of fire resistant material.
Remove or make safe all combustible

17.

materials for a radius of 35 feet (10

meters) around the work area. Use

a fire resistant material to cover or

block all open doorways, windows,

cracks, and other openings.
Ground this product. This Welder

18.

requires the attachment and use

of a UL-listed,

240 volt, grounded,

3-prong, electrical Power Cord Plug

(not included). Only a qualified

electrician should install the Power

Cord Plug. Never remove the

grounding prong or modify the Power

Cord Plug in any way. Do not use

adapter plugs with this product.
